What is the difference between Ford truck XL and XLT?

The XLT includes color-coordinated carpeted floor mats, while the XL utilizes black vinyl floor covering. Cruise control is installed in the XLT, but not the XL. A delayed power accessory is located in the XLT, but you won’t find it in the XL.

Is XL or XLT better?

Both of these cars have almost the same basic specs, but the major difference is price and extras. If you want an affordable 2021 Ford F-150, then you can choose the XL model, and it comes in around $29,000. But you can get some extra features in the XLT model that sits above $35,000, including the applicable tax.

What does Ford XL package include?

F-150 XL Standard Equipment:

3.3 V6 Engine With 290-HP & 256 Lb-Ft Of Torque. Electronic 6-Speed Automatic Transmission With Tow, Haul & Sport Modes. 17-Inch Silver Steel Wheels. Cloth Seating Surfaces.

What is the difference between Ford Ranger XL and XLT?

The XL comes standard with cloth bucket front seats, and it has the option to get vinyl seats. The XLT has premium cloth seats that seem a little more refined. Plus, the XLT has a dual-zone climate system, cruise control, and carpeted floor mats instead of vinyl floor coverings.

What is premium XLT package?

XLT Premium Package – Includes: 6″ Angular Chrome step bars; 18″ Chrome PVD Aluminum Wheel (647) (SRW only); LT275/65Rx18E BSW A/S (TCH) (standard on SRW only); Autolock/Auto unlock; Chrome exhaust tip; Chrome tailgate handle; body-color door handles with chrome insert; Chrome tow hooks – front, two (2); Fog Lamps;

What does XL mean on a Ranger?

Over the years the models have changed obviously, but for the most part the XL is the base trim (most inexpensive) and the XLT is the upgraded trim. The XLT’s come with the harnesses to be able to add on all the options, while the XL’s have harnesses that only have the basic options.

How many miles will a Ford Ranger last?

Trucks aren’t made to last forever. But, most pickup trucks are made to last for a fair amount of time. Fortunately, the new Ford Ranger is one of those trucks. Because, according to Motor and Wheels, you can count on the Ranger to last up to 300,000-miles.

What are the main problems with the Ford Ranger?

The most common problems with the Ford Ranger have to do with the engine. Ranger owners reported issues with things like a misfiring engine, stalling, power loss, and shaking. Overall, though, the Ranger is pretty reliable. It scores well compared to other trucks in its class and it has average ownership costs.

Is Ford or Toyota trucks better?

In terms of truck capabilities, Ford is the clear winner. Our Tundra, as equipped, had a maximum payload of 1,740 pounds and a towing capacity of 11,120 pounds. The Ford, meanwhile, offered a 2,100-pound payload capacity and, with its Max Trailering package, a towing capacity of 13,900 pounds.

Which is better Ford Ranger or Nissan Frontier?

With its 3.8L V6, the 2022 Frontier became the most powerful midsize pickup on the market; at 310 hp, it bests the 270 hp made by the Ranger’s turbocharged 2.3L four-cylinder engine. But it’s torque that does the real work, and the boosted Ford doles out 310 lb-ft versus the Nissan’s 281.
